Non starter 2.2vtec jdm
Found this site while trying to get my prelude starting again.
I've got a 93 2.2 vtec imported from Japan.
It has 100k miles on it.
Its the best car I've owned yet and always gets peoples attention. Even when I broke down i had a few poeple asking about where I got the body kit from.
Had a long drive last week 250 miles in one day.
They next day went for a short drive. Dropped my bro off. Turned off the car. Restarted about 2 minutes later. The car started....just about... but then 200m down the road it just died. Not started since.
Got a tow back.
I tried in order:
Replaced the icm....no start
Got the fault codes 16 & 36...
I undersatnd that 16 usually the main relay. So resoldered all the joints on that. I hear 3 clicks when turning the ignition so I think its ok, also got 3 clicks before resoldering...no start.
Tried unplugging the coolant temp sensor....no start
Checked all fuses, visually..no start
I was thinking it might be ECU, o2 sensor(s), or a grounding issue somewhere.
Also I didnt notice till now but I'm getting a light on the dash between the oil check and door open light...think this is cat light, but not sure.
The car had a cam belt change at 80k, cranks but doesnt start.
If anyone has any ideas, would appreciate it.
